| 12D01 Plant Troubleshooting and Problem Solving: The Chemist and Engineer Working Together | |||||||||
| Overview | Often, commercial processes go awry without an obvious cause, resulting in decreased yields or conversion, off spec performance, or diminished throughput due to fouling or other phenomenon. This session is devoted to the chemist and engineer working together on teams to solve plant problems. Case histories, examples, and best practices will be presented. | ||||||||
